Top 10 Kid's Birthday Party Themes for 2007
It is a new year and a new round of birthday celebrations are upon us. If you are looking for the hottest party themes for kids look no further. Here are the top 10 themes that kids are celebrating with.
1. Curious George - For over 60 years Curious George has been entertaining children in books, but after a hit movie and a new television series on PBS kids are more excited than ever about that cute little monkey. This is a great theme for boys and girls of all ages, and something that
parents and grandparents can relate to.
2. Bob the Builder - A fun theme that little boys and girls love. Tools, building things, and big machines make it a huge hit amongst the younger crowd. Bright yellow construction hats and the well known helper machines add to the appeal of this fun theme.
3. Princess - Disney has struck gold with its pretty, pink Princess line. Little girls are going wild for everything from bedroom sets to clothing to books. This is an easy to assemble theme that any little girl would love to have for her birthday.
4. Pirates - The recent trio of pirate movies have made swashbuckling popular again with kids. Many companies are taking advantage of this trend and offering several varieties of pirate related party supplies. You can either go for the campy Pirates of the Caribbean merchandise or go towards the more traditional pirate gear. Either way this is a fun theme that most kids will love.
5. Happy Feet - Penguins have been having a great run of things. After the exceptional hit March of the Penguins and not the recent animated adventure Happy Feet kids are warming up to these cool little guys. Animals are always a sure bet for kids and this theme is certainly no exception.
6. Mickey Mouse - With a new popular morning cartoon on the Disney Channel a new generation is falling in love with the big eared mouse. Mickey and Minnie and a host of other fun characters make this a great theme with something for everyone. This is another party theme that parents and grandparents can enjoy as much as the kids.
